50-206. Penalty for violating 50-201 to 50-206; forfeiture of charter. Any telegraph or telephone company doing business in this state, or any person, firm, or corporation or association which shall violate the terms of this act, shall upon conviction thereof be fined not less than one hundred dollars nor more than one thousand dollars for each offense, and, if a corporation, shall forfeit its charter or permit to do business in this state.
History: L. 1907, ch. 254, § 6; March 12; R.S. 1923, 50-206.
